Transaction 38586eee9069b72a63a6c0f3157a24435fedc04a002f82c1ea9b79a6a898c2e3
1 Input
1 Output
-
38586eee9069b72a63a6c0f3157a24435fedc04a002f82c1ea9b79a6a898c2e3:0
- value
- 7295
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 91cbfe4ad64256d5dedca75a46d8e482075dd966450fd220e0e652c8372bad25
- address
- tb1pj89lujkkgftdthku5adydk8ysgr4mktxg58ayg8quefvsdet45jsn5ynrn